A Welsh oak dresser is a regional piece of country storage furniture featuring a low cupboard base with drawers, surmounted by an open shelving rack designed to store and display ceramic tableware. Originating in rural Wales during the seventeenth and eighteenth centuries, these pieces served as central functional elements in farmhouses and country residences.

Eighteenth-century dressers were predominantly constructed from locally sourced English or Welsh oak using traditional joinery methods such as mortise and tenon joints, hand-cut dovetails, and wooden peg fixings. The backboards were frequently made of pine or oak tongue-and-groove boards, accompanied by hand-cast brass handles.

Authentic eighteenth-century examples exhibit hand-planed timber surfaces, irregular dovetail joints, hand-forged iron fixings, and natural shrinkage across wide wood panels over time. Regional indicators include distinctive scalloped friezes, open-backed racks, and raised arch-panel cupboard doors characteristic of Welsh regional makers.

An antique oak dresser functions as a focal point in contemporary kitchens, dining rooms, or open-plan spaces when set against neutral backdrops. Modern ceramic tableware or monochromatic ironstone displayed on the upper shelves creates a clean contrast against the dark patinated oak wood.

Preserve oak timber by applying a natural beeswax polish once or twice a year to maintain hydration and protect the surface patina. Position the furniture away from direct heat sources, radiators, and prolonged direct sunlight to prevent timber splitting, warping, or colour fading.
